What is the reason trees lean?
There are several reasons why a tree may start to lean, including:
- Soil erosion
- Poor plant technique
- Decay or disease
- Storms or heavy winds
- Root damage
The dangers of leaning tree
Leaning trees can pose various dangers, such as:
- Potential risk of falling onto property or even on individuals
- Power line interference
- Property damage
- Questions of liability
How do you determine if a tree is in need to be taken down
There are many indications that trees need to be taken down, such as:
- A leaning trunk
- Cracks in the branches or trunk
- Branch that is dead or hanging
- Shallow roots
- Fungal growth at the base of the tree

Can a leaning tree be saved?
It depends on the cause of the lean and also the extent of the lean. In certain situations an arborist with experience might be able to fix the lean through fixing the tree or by cabling it. In most instances it is best to take down the tree to avoid risks.
Is it safe to remove a leaning tree yourself?
It’s not safe to remove a leaning tree by yourself. Tree removal is an extremely risky and complicated procedure that must be performed by trained and skilled professionals. If you attempt to remove a tree yourself may expose you and your family members to risk of injury as well as property destruction.
